Introduction
Duckhunter1992's transformation post on Reddit has caught the attention of many due to his impressive 60lbs weight loss. He shared his journey and how he achieved it through incorporating sustainable lifestyle changes.
Diet and Exercise for a Stronger Body
Duckhunter1992 started his journey by dialing in his diet and running, which helped him lose a significant amount of weight. He also added lifting to his routine, which he maintained during his weight loss journey. While he has dropped cardio, he has been in the maintenance stage for about a year.
Maintenance Stage
During his maintenance stage, he has been focusing on building strength, and he loves the strength gains that he has achieved lately. Duckhunter1992 is at a point where he's not sure what to do next, whether he should keep cutting, and achieve more shredded results or start to clean bulk to support his strength training.
Deciding What to Do Next
While Duckhunter1992 is not yet sure about his next move, he's happy about achieving his current goals. Some comments on his post suggested that he should enjoy the results and just keep lifting, while others suggested trying new physical activities like climbing, mixed martial arts, or sports.
